Refrigeration and heating temperature control system for multiple reactors

1. There are some differences in the quality and configuration of the refrigeration and heating temperature control systems of multiple reactors from different manufacturers. Some equipment will have some noise during operation, and the noise is largely related to mechanical stress.
2. You can check whether the screws on the base of the equipment are normal, whether the force is uniform, and whether they are fixed. If the screws of the unit are loose, use a wrench to tighten the screws of the lower base.
3. The operator has a clear understanding of the operation instructions and maintenance knowledge of the refrigeration and heating temperature control systems of multiple reactors.
4. Do a good job in the maintenance and cleaning of the key components of the refrigeration, heating and temperature control systems of multiple reactors.
5. Protect the key parts of the equipment. If it is easy to get wet, it is necessary to do a good job of anti-layer work.
6. For the heat preservation treatment of the refrigeration and heating temperature control systems of multiple reactors, due to the large number of internal parts, it is necessary to ask technical personnel to operate under the guidance.
7. In order to obtain better treatment effect, enterprises need to choose good thermal insulation materials when completing thermal insulation treatment. Good thermal insulation effect will help to improve the operation effect of the equipment and reduce the failure rate of the equipment.
8. The installation of the circulating pipeline should facilitate the discharge of the gas in the pipeline. If there is leakage, stop the operation in time and use it after repairing; the electric control cabinet should avoid dust accumulation, and should be regularly purged with compressed air to ensure good electrical contact. Always check the contacts of electric heating tubes, fuses, meters, electric contact pressure gauges, and relays.
